I gaze in amazement
At the icicles hanging from the tree,
                     glistening with life

For one brief moment
I am suspended in time
Able to let go of all my strife
By seeing how they dazzle with infinite beauty
    and unknowable wisdom
Of their being able to just be

As I look more deeply
My eyes wondrously see
How the full moon catches them
At just the right angle
    and with just enough light
To give me a new view
Of how beautiful Winter truly can be
By simply letting go of what is untrue
